RUBICON

Every few months, an ambitious business owner asks: “Our business is unique — why not just build our own ERP exactly how we want it?” It’s a tempting idea. It’s also, for the vast majority of companies, a costly mistake. Here’s the honest buy-vs-build analysis.

The Appeal of Building Custom

The dream is seductive: software that fits your business perfectly, with no compromises, no licensing fees, and total control. For a genuinely unique operation, it sounds ideal. The reality is far harsher.

The True Cost of Building

FactorCustom BuildOdoo
Upfront costVery high (dev team)Moderate
Time to value1–3 years3–6 months
Ongoing maintenanceEntirely yours, foreverShared with Odoo + community
Feature breadthOnly what you buildThousands of mature features
RiskHigh (project may fail)Low (proven platform)
Talent dependencyCritical (key-person risk)Wide talent pool

What Building Really Means

A custom ERP isn’t a one-time build — it’s a permanent software product you now own and must maintain forever. You’re responsible for every bug, every security patch, every new feature, every integration, and every piece of documentation. You’ve become a software company, whether you wanted to or not.

The hidden truth: Odoo already contains hundreds of thousands of hours of development, refined by millions of users and a global community. Recreating even a fraction of that from scratch is economically irrational for almost any business.

The “We’re Unique” Fallacy

Most businesses that believe they’re too unique for standard ERP are 90% standard and 10% unique. Odoo handles the 90% out of the box, and its customization tools handle most of the 10%. You get the best of both: proven foundations plus tailored extensions — without building the foundations yourself.

When Building Might Actually Make Sense

Building custom can be justified in rare cases: when your core competitive advantage is a unique software process that no platform can replicate, when you have a mature in-house software team, and when the process is so unusual that no ERP comes close. These conditions are genuinely rare.

The Hybrid Reality

The smartest approach for most “unique” businesses isn’t build-from-scratch — it’s Odoo as the foundation, with custom modules for the genuinely unique parts. You get a proven, maintained core plus the tailored functionality you need, at a fraction of the cost and risk of building everything.

The Bottom Line

For 95%+ of businesses, building a custom ERP is slower, riskier, and far more expensive than adopting Odoo and customizing where needed. Unless software itself is your competitive moat, buy the platform and build only what’s truly unique.

Debating buy vs build?
We’ll show you how Odoo handles your ‘unique’ requirements — and what little actually needs custom work.
Get a Buy-vs-Build Assessment
Written by the Rubicon ERP & AI team
Rubicon is a UAE-based Odoo implementation partner and AI/computer-vision solutions provider, led by founder Rubin Vasveliya. We deliver ERP and AI vision deployments across the UAE and GCC. About Rubicon →

Leave a Reply

Your email address will not be published. Required fields are marked *